After a cold start, the automatic transmis-
sion shifts at a higher engine revolution.
This allows the catalytic converter to reach
its operating temperature earlier.

!
If you hear a warning signal when driv-
ing off, you have forgotten to release
the parking brake.
Release the parking brake.
!
Simultaneously depressing the acceler-
ator pedal and applying the brake re-
duces engine performance and causes
premature brake and drivetrain wear.
i
Vehicles with automatic transmission:
Wait for the gear selection process to
complete before setting the vehicle in
motion.
Warning!
G
Vehicles with automatic transmission: It is
dangerous to shift the gear selector lever
out of
P
or
N
if the engine speed is higher
than idle speed. If your foot is not firmly on
the brake pedal, the vehicle could acceler-
ate quickly forward or in reverse. You could
lose control of the vehicle and hit someone
or something. Only shift into gear when the
engine is idling normally and when your right
foot is firmly on the brake pedal.
Warning!
G
On slippery road surfaces, never downshift
in order to obtain braking action. This could
result in drive wheel slip and reduced vehi-
cle control. Your vehicle’s ABS will not pre-
vent this type of loss of control.
!
Place the gear selector lever in
position
R
only when the vehicle is
stopped in order to avoid damaging the
transmission.
!
Do not run cold engine at high engine
speeds. Running a cold engine at high
speeds may shorten the service life of
the engine.
